Quick Summary

B05-233-M1LA stainless steel filter regulator for compressed air provides clean, controlled air for marine, petrochemical, and food-processing equipment. In harsh environments, operators struggle with corrosion, clogged filters, and unpredictable pressure that disrupt production. The unit uses metallic parts that meet NACE recommendations and offers a stainless steel body with a panel mounting facility for easy integration into enclosures. This combination delivers reliable air quality, longer service life, and reduced maintenance, helping engineers meet uptime targets while supporting safer, compliant operations in demanding industries. It also advantages from compatibility with 1/4" PTF ports and a 5 μm filtration stage to protect sensitive downstream devices.

Product Information

Extended Description

B05-233-M1LA Norgren: Metallic parts meet NACE recommendations | Miniature high corrosion resistant design | Adjusting knob has snap-action lock | Particularly suitable for marine, petro-chemical, food processing, medical, dental and similar applications | Panel mounting facility
Medium
Compressed air
Operating Temperature
-25 ... 66 °C, -13 ... 150 °F
Port Size
1/4" PTF
Drain Type
Manual
Gauge Port
1/8" PTF
Filter Element
5 μm
Adjustment
Knob
Maximum Inlet Pressure
20 bar
Outlet Pressure Adjustment
0.3 ... 8.5 bar, 4 ... 123 psi
Relieving / Non Relieving
Relieving
Flow
7 dm3/sec, 15 scfm
Materials - Adjusting Knob
Acetal resin
Materials - Body
Stainless steel (1.4104/316)
Materials - Bonnet
Acetal resin
Materials - Bowl
1.4104 (316) Stainless steel
Materials - Elastomers
FPM
Materials - Filter Element
Sintered polyethylene
Dimensions - Height
164 mm
Dimensions - Length
38 mm
Dimensions - Width
41.5 mm
Weight
0.38 kg
Country of Origin
Mexico
Range
B05
Series
Stainless Steel
Brand
IMI Norgren

Stainless steel construction provides exceptional corrosion resistance, reducing maintenance and replacement costs in harsh environments such as marine and petrochemical facilities. The 1/4" PTF port and panel-mount design streamline installation, enabling quicker integrations into control panels without custom brackets. The 5 μm filter element traps fine particulates, improving downstream actuator and sensor life and reducing contamination-related downtime. A manually operated drain simplifies condensate removal, while the relieving regulator maintains stable pressures during venting, protecting equipment and operators. Adjustable outlet pressure from 0.3 to 8.5 bar (4 to 123 psi) supports precise control for pneumatic tools and instrumentation. With a maximum inlet pressure of 20 bar, it tolerates most plant air systems while preserving performance. The sintered polyethylene filter element and FPM elastomers enhance compatibility with common industrial fluids and provide reliable seals across cycles.

FAQs

Installation begins with selecting a suitable panel mounting location and using the panel mounting provisions noted in the data sheet. The unit is designed for panel mounting and is compatible with standard mounting hardware referenced in the Norgren accessory catalog, such as panel nuts and mounting brackets. Ensure the 1/4" PTF port is connected to the supply line and the 1/8" gauge port is monitored to verify set pressure. Verify clearance for drain operation and access for maintenance, then tighten all fittings to the specified torque values to prevent leaks.
Key performance specs include a 1/4" PTF port size, a 5 μm filter element, manual drain, relieving regulator action, and an adjustable outlet pressure range of 0.3–8.5 bar (4–123 psi). The maximum inlet pressure is 20 bar, and flow is rated at about 7 dm3/sec (15 scfm). The gauge port is 1/8" PTF for monitoring pressure and ensuring stable operation.

Maintenance is straightforward: use the manual drain to remove condensate, inspect the 5 μm filter element regularly, and replace the filter element as needed with the provided spare parts. Service kits are available (R05-KITR for general service and 3820-08 for B05 kits), and there are compatible mounting accessories (e.g., panel nuts) to simplify periodic service without disassembly. Regular upkeep reduces downtime and extends component life.
